Durante mucho tiempo, el data warehouse fue el núcleo de la analítica empresarial. Su función era clara: centralizar los datos, organizarlos y convertirlos en información útil para la toma de decisiones.

Ese modelo funcionó… hasta que el contexto cambió.

Hoy, los datos no solo crecen en volumen, sino también en diversidad y velocidad. Las organizaciones ya no dependen únicamente de sistemas internos, sino de aplicaciones en la nube, servicios distribuidos, APIs y flujos en tiempo real que generan información de manera constante.

Este cambio ha provocado que la arquitectura tradicional del data warehouse comience a mostrar sus límites. No porque deje de ser útil, sino porque ya no puede responder por sí sola a todas las necesidades del negocio.

En este escenario, surge la arquitectura moderna de data warehouse.
No como un reemplazo directo, sino como una evolución necesaria para adaptarse a un entorno donde los datos son dinámicos, distribuidos y críticos para la operación.

¿Qué define una arquitectura moderna de Data Warehouse?

Hablar de arquitectura moderna no implica hablar de una herramienta específica, sino de una forma distinta de diseñar el flujo de datos dentro de una organización.

En lugar de depender de un único sistema central, este enfoque propone una estructura más flexible, donde diferentes componentes trabajan de manera coordinada para gestionar el ciclo completo del dato.

Esto permite que la información fluya desde múltiples fuentes, se procese de distintas formas según su uso y se entregue a los usuarios sin los cuellos de botella típicos de los modelos tradicionales.

En este contexto, el data warehouse deja de ser el destino final del dato.
Se convierte en una pieza dentro de un ecosistema más amplio, donde convive con otras tecnologías que aportan escalabilidad y adaptabilidad.

La evolución del modelo tradicional

Las arquitecturas tradicionales estaban diseñadas bajo un principio de control total. Todos los datos debían pasar por procesos estrictos de transformación antes de ser almacenados y utilizados.

Si bien esto garantizaba consistencia, también introducía fricción. Los tiempos de implementación eran largos, los cambios requerían esfuerzos significativos y la capacidad de adaptación era limitada.

Con el crecimiento de los datos y la necesidad de respuestas más rápidas, este modelo comenzó a quedarse corto.

La evolución hacia arquitecturas modernas responde precisamente a esa necesidad. En lugar de transformar todo antes de almacenar, ahora es posible cargar grandes volúmenes de datos y transformarlos según se necesiten, lo que permite acelerar el acceso a la información sin sacrificar flexibilidad.

Componentes de una arquitectura moderna

Una arquitectura moderna de data warehouse no se construye sobre un solo elemento, sino sobre la integración de varias capas que cumplen funciones específicas dentro del flujo de datos.

El proceso comienza con la ingesta, donde la información se recolecta desde múltiples fuentes. A diferencia de los modelos tradicionales, este proceso debe ser continuo y escalable, ya que los datos llegan en distintos formatos y velocidades.

Posteriormente, los datos se almacenan en diferentes estructuras según su propósito. Mientras que el data warehouse sigue siendo clave para el análisis estructurado, los data lakes permiten manejar grandes volúmenes de información sin necesidad de definir un esquema previo. En muchos casos, ambos enfoques coexisten para aprovechar sus ventajas.

En la capa de procesamiento es donde se materializa uno de los cambios más relevantes. El paso de ETL a ELT permite cargar los datos primero y transformarlos después, utilizando la capacidad de procesamiento de las plataformas modernas. Esto no solo reduce tiempos, sino que también permite mayor flexibilidad al momento de analizar la información.

Finalmente, los datos se ponen a disposición de los usuarios. En esta etapa, la arquitectura debe garantizar acceso rápido, consistencia y facilidad de uso, ya que de ello depende que el dato realmente genere valor.

Nuevos enfoques en arquitectura de datos

La evolución del data warehouse ha dado lugar a nuevos modelos que buscan resolver los retos actuales desde diferentes perspectivas.

Algunos enfoques, como el data lakehouse, buscan combinar lo mejor del data lake y el data warehouse en una sola plataforma. Otros, como el data mesh, proponen una descentralización del control de los datos, asignando responsabilidades a distintos dominios dentro de la organización.

También surgen conceptos como el data fabric, que busca integrar y conectar los datos a través de distintas tecnologías, facilitando su acceso sin importar dónde se encuentren.

Aunque estos enfoques varían en su implementación, todos comparten una idea fundamental: la arquitectura de datos debe ser flexible, escalable y capaz de adaptarse a un entorno en constante cambio.

Retos de la arquitectura moderna

Adoptar una arquitectura moderna implica beneficios claros, pero también introduce nuevos desafíos que no pueden ignorarse.

Uno de los principales es la complejidad. Al incorporar múltiples componentes, la integración se vuelve más exigente y requiere una gestión más cuidadosa.

La gobernanza de datos también se vuelve más crítica. A medida que los datos se distribuyen entre diferentes sistemas, mantener control sobre su calidad, seguridad y acceso requiere estrategias bien definidas.

Además, el balance entre costo y rendimiento se convierte en un factor clave. Aunque ciertas tecnologías pueden optimizar recursos, también pueden generar nuevos gastos si no se implementan correctamente.

Cómo abordar la transición

No existe una única forma de construir una arquitectura moderna de data warehouse. Cada organización debe definir su enfoque en función de sus necesidades, su nivel de madurez y sus objetivos estratégicos.

Lo importante es entender que no se trata de reemplazar completamente lo existente, sino de evolucionarlo de forma progresiva.

Esto implica identificar qué componentes actuales siguen siendo útiles, qué procesos pueden optimizarse y dónde es necesario incorporar nuevas capacidades.

Conclusión

La arquitectura moderna de data warehouse representa un cambio en la forma de entender los datos dentro de una organización.

Ya no se trata únicamente de almacenarlos y organizarlos, sino de permitir que fluyan, se transformen y se utilicen de manera eficiente en distintos contextos.

Las organizaciones que logran adoptar este enfoque no solo mejoran su capacidad analítica, sino que también ganan agilidad y control en un entorno cada vez más complejo.